What makes Forchewn different from regular instant coffee?
Forchewn starts with specialty-grade beans from award-winning farms, then freeze-dries them to preserve the flavor. Our goal is to taste like freshly brewed pourovers from high-end cafes. Most instant coffee is made from low-grade robusta beans, spray-dried and stripped of everything that makes coffee worth drinking.
Is this actually specialty-grade?
Yes. Specialty-grade means the beans scored 80+ on the SCA scale. For us, we've put ourselves at a higher standard at 86+. We source directly from farms that have earned that designation. You'll taste the difference.
